摘要 |
A medical system comprises an implant assembly including an elongated pusher member, an implantable device (e.g., a vaso-occlusive device) mounted to the distal end of the pusher member, and an electrolytically severable joint disposed on the pusher member, wherein the implantable device detaches from the pusher member when the severable joint is severed, the medical system comprising an electrical power supply coupled to the implant assembly, and configured for conveying a time varying signal having net positive electrical energy to the severable joint to detach the implantable device from the pusher member. |